| John Paul II adhers to the heretical
notion of Religious Liberty as presented in Vatican II ... this coming
from the documents of Vatican II:
“The Synod (of Vatican II) further declares that the right
to religious freedom has its foundation in the very dignity of the
human person, as this dignity is known through the revealed Word of God
and by reason itself. This right of the human person to religious freedom
is to be recognized in the constitutional law whereby society is governed.
Thus it is to become a civil right. …… Therefore, the right to religious
freedom has its foundation, not in the subjective disposition of the
person, but in his very nature.”
Pope Gregory XVI called Religious Liberty “insanity.”
